Analysis

In 2023, food household consumption — emissions in Philippines stood at 0.0938 kt. That is the highest value across all 34 years on record.

That represents a change of up 139.3% over ten years.

Over the whole period, food household consumption — emissions in Philippines peaked at 0.0938 kt in 2022 and was at its lowest, 0.0071 kt, in 1990.

That places Philippines 15th out of 202 countries with data for 2023, putting it in the top 10%.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
